Output 8dee834104370fac8a6c76bc7ba2033442e7c6114f9cf93c8efcb5f3602e6d6a:1

value
3322162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47f06ed8fdac7870e58b3d4acc9195bb865b1dad OP_EQUAL
address
38FPvjx3uyXA9C8wYtFnXCJy4NpCFE6HJa
transaction
8dee834104370fac8a6c76bc7ba2033442e7c6114f9cf93c8efcb5f3602e6d6a
confirmations
244028
spent
true